Workflow - Based on Type of Rep Activity

SOLVE

I'm trying to create a workflow where when our sales rep logs a future meeting that is a certain "call or meeting type" that it triggers the workflow.

 

As an initial push, I set up one that works great as a deal workflow. The enrollment is that call or meeting type is "IYA" and the activity is within 4 days - this then creates two tasks - one due in one day and one due in 7 days. (So essentially a pre-meeting task and a post-meeting task.)

 

However, not all IYAs are necessarily associated with a deal. I considered changing it to a company based workflow - but if we do an IYA for a company at two different times, I still need the tasks to be created for both events.

 

Any ideas on how I could work around this? (The only workaround I have currently would be that all IYAs require a deal, even if it's 0%.)

Workflow - Based on Type of Rep Activity

SOLVE

You would need to have your team decide which object is always associated with an activity.  My assumption and best practice would be that this is associated with a contact.  That is where your workflow should trigger. All of your deals should have a contact record as well and the workflow would work in all cases.

 

Example:

You create an IYA from the Deal.  There should be a contact associated with the deal and the activity should automatically be associated with that contact based on the standard functionality of HubSpot.  So the workflow would trigger based on the contact now having an activity, even though it originated from the deal.

Really appreciate your input here! It definitely makes sense.  I do have two questions though, so just for my own clarity.

 

  1.  Would you be able to re-enroll a contact in this example? I.E. We did an IYA in October 2019 and then again in February 2020 - would the second get the tasks created?
  2. If you have three contacts for an IYA, would that create three separate tasks?

Not a problem.  Yes, you could theoretically create a re-enrollment trigger based on something that changes like a stage or status related to them.  

 

It is creating one task and would probably include all the contacts related to the meeting itself. However, it will show the same task on on three profiles, but it is only one task at the end of the day.
